Subject: Re: [PATCH RFC 7/7] [POWERPC] MPC8360E-RDK: add support for NAND on UPM

> @@ -229,4 +229,26 @@
>  			interrupt-parent = <&ipic>;
>  		};
>  	};
> +
> +	localbus@e0005000 {
> +		#address-cells = <2>;
> +		#size-cells = <1>;
> +		compatible = "fsl,mpc8360erdk-localbus",
> +			     "fsl,mpc8360e-localbus",
> +			     "fsl,pq2pro-localbus";
> +		reg = <0xe0005000 0xd8>;
> +		ranges = <1 0 0x60000000 1>;

The bridge translates a range one byte wide?  I don't think so...

> +
> +		nand-flash@1,0 {
> +			compatible = "STMicro,NAND512W3A2BN6E", "fsl,upm-nand";
> +			reg = <1 0 1>;

The device has a register window *one byte* wide?  That seems
improbable...
